7:49 Duran rushes Leonard. Leonard falls back to the ropes, and moves laterally to the side, but when he does, Duran throws a hook that landed on Leonard’s body or guard. Either way, Leonard’s lateral movement still wasn’t fast enough to avoid the hook all together.
8:04 Ray shows some beeeeaaaautiful lateral movement (is my check in the mail?), but he still gets tapped to the liver at the end it because Duran turns with him the whole time, and the shot makes him hold near the ropes.
8:44 Ray trying to move laterally and box, but then Duran cuts him off at the ropes, forcing Ray into a flurry just so he can put off some of that pressure and move out of there.
0:39 Slow motion of the last flurry where Ray was moving to the side. Leonard got the better of it at the end, but watch two things:
1. Duran’s knees and how close they are to Leonard’s. Duran is way too close to get away from because he has fast legs himself. And Ray had been moving laterally just before this and still couldn’t get away.
2. Duran using hooks and widening his stance to keep Leonard from moving laterally. Leonard had to hit him with a clean hook to get away.
2:22 It’s not “feeling out” (as you claim) if they’ve already had crazy ass exchanges earlier in the fight lol. Leonard tried boxing Duran for a change, and Duran OUT-boxed him back. They were both jabbing and moving laterally. Duran used a jab to distract Ray, meanwhile sneaking his left foot closer and threw a right hand, missing ray with it, but putting him in perfect position to throw a shorter hook that Leonard didn’t expect from that distance, and almost put him on the floor. That’s how Duran out-boxed taller opponents with his short lightweight reach later in his career. Leonard didn’t see that in time to move to the side.
9:53 Leonard tried to back and move laterally to his right, but Duran stopped him from doing that with a right hook. Ray ended up holding to stop the exchange for a second.
